At Assort Health, we're building one continuous conversation for every patient. An AI agent that knows who you are, remembers how you like to be reached, and carries that context from your first symptom to your full recovery. What began as the first voice AI agent to schedule a specialty appointment has become the largest proprietary specialty dataset in healthcare: 240 million patient interactions, 62,000 care protocols, 1.6 million decision pathways. We've grown from 15 people in 2025 to over 250 by the end of 2026, with revenue up 20x in 15 months and $222 million raised, including a recent $120 million Series C at a $1.2 billion valuation. We've been named to the Forbes Cloud 100 and the 2026 Enterprise Tech 30 as the only healthcare AI company on the list.
